Free Webinar: Setting Up a Vendor Performance Management Program
bids&tenders is hosting a live, 60-minute session for public sector procurement and contract management teams on building a vendor performance management program from the ground up.
Vendor performance management is one of the most requested — and most under-built — pieces of a mature procurement program. Buyers know they should be tracking supplier performance, but turning that intent into a working program with real stakeholder buy-in, consistent scoring, and a defensible appeal process is another matter.
To help teams close that gap, bids&tenders is hosting a free live webinar featuring Michael Burjaw, a procurement and vendor performance consultant with senior public sector leadership experience, including roles at Sheridan College, the Hamilton-Wentworth District School Board, and the City of Hamilton.
What the session covers
- Stakeholder engagement & feedback — bringing internal stakeholders on board and turning their feedback into program design.
- Building the evaluation program — guiding principles, evaluation schedules, forms, questions, and workflows.
- Scoring strategies — evaluating vendors fairly and consistently across departments.
- Vendor appeal process — building a process that holds up when a vendor pushes back.
- Communication strategies — setting expectations early and delivering results clearly, including hard ones.
- A live look at the bids&tenders Supplier Performance module — how the platform supports the program end to end.
